Anders Kaliff (born 1963) is a Swedish archaeologist. Kaliff has worked as chief of the archaeology department of the
Swedish National Heritage Board The Swedish National Heritage Board (; RAÄ) is a Swedish government agency responsible for World Heritage Sites and other national heritage monuments and historical environments. It is governed by the Ministry of Culture. The goals of the agen ...
, and led archaeological excavations throughout Northern Europe and Asia. Since 2008 he has been Professor of Archaeology at
Uppsala University Uppsala University (UU) () is a public university, public research university in Uppsala, Sweden. Founded in 1477, it is the List of universities in Sweden, oldest university in Sweden and the Nordic countries still in operation. Initially fou ...
. Kaliff is a member of the
Royal Gustavus Adolphus Academy The Royal Gustavus Adolphus Academy () in Uppsala is one of 18 Swedish royal academies and dedicated to the study of Swedish folklore. Its name is often expanded to ("...for Swedish Folk Culture"). The Academy was founded on 6 November 1932, on ...
and the Nathan Söderblom Society.


Selected works

* ''Grav och kultplats'', 1997 * ''Gothic Connections'', 2001 * ''Dracula och hans arv'', 2009 * ''Fire, Water, Heaven and Earth'', 2011 * ''Källan på botten av tidens brunn'', 2018
